Product Information
Designed for floating floor materials, QuietWalk's recycled filaments are specially processed to cushion the floor, absorbing sound and reducing unwanted noise. This helps make floating floors sound more like fastened wood and helps to keep sound from traveling to other rooms. Although it can be installed over wood or concrete subfloors, QuietWalk can manage moisture that surfaces in the form of vapors that naturally come up from concrete subfloors with its exclusive DriWick™ technology.
Since QuietWalk and concrete are both "breathable" capillary products, vapors that are emitted will never accumulate under the pad into harmful moisture. The DriWick™ technology will wick away harmful moisture while the attached vapor barrier protects the overlying flooring from any attacking moisture. With QuietWalk flooring underlayment you get better moisture protection, as the fibers manage harmful moisture concerns.
Available in 3' x 33.4' (100 sq ft) or 6' x 60' (360 sq ft) Rolls
Features and Benefits
Superior Sound Reduction - Recycled fibers absorb sound and keep it from traveling to other rooms. Makes click-together floating floors sound solid underfoot.
Moisture Protection - Recycled fibers allow installation over concrete to “breathe” - managing vapors from becoming bulk moisture. The attached vapor barrier protects the overlying floors from harmful moisture.
Compression Resistant - Dense recycled fiber structure supports the click-together mechanism and will uphold its supportive configuration under the consistent traffic of the overlying floor.
Smoothing Out Imperfections - Firm and supportive but flexible enough to form around subfloor surface roughness, helps to cut down on extra subfloor surface prepping time.
Insulating Value - Provides additional comfort to the entire home during seasonal temperature changes.
Approved for In-Floor Heating Systems - Allows heat to permeate evenly while helping to protect the floor covering material from thermal shock.
Made From Recycled Material - A patented manufacturing process repurposes post-industrial and pre and post consumer materials into high-performance underlayment.
Certified Clean and Safe Indoor Air Quality - No VOC's (Volatile Organic Compounds) or off-gassing from materials.
Competitively Priced - An ideal upgrade from 2-in-1 polyethylene or polystyrene products and is less costly than most frothed foam, cork or rubber underlayment with similar sound numbers.
Float It - Can be used with a variety of floating floor types.
Advance Moisture Protection
DriWick Technology in QuietWalk premium acoustic underlayment for floating floors relies on a blend of antimicrobial treated recycled fibers that will wick away subfloor moisture while protecting flooring materials.
- Water vapor is present in all concrete subfloors
- Blocking vapors creates water droplets which spell trouble for floors
- QuietWalk with DriWick Technology™ allows concrete to breathe never allowing vapors to become bulk moisture.
- THe attached vapor barrier protects the overlying floors from harm
- Antimicrobial treated fiber for protection against mold and mildew



Ambient Sound (STC - Sound Transmission Class - Rating of 66)
STC is a measure of how much airborne sound (speech, TV, stereo, etc.) is reduced after traveling through the floor covering, underlayment, and building structure and emerging in the room below.
Impact Sound (IIC - Impact Insulation Class - Rating of 71)
IIC is a measure of how much impact sound (walking, kids playing, etc.) is reduced after traveling through the floor covering, underlayment, and building structure and merging in the room below.
